Lakers Secure Win Over Gananda
Livonia-Avon-Geneseo emerged victorious against Gananda with a final score of 13-5 in their FL league game at Avon. Max McEnerney led Livonia-Avon-Geneseo`s offense with five goals, supported by Nikolai Hanna (two goals, two assists) and Will Schweitzer (one goal, three assists). Goalkeeper Colton Rose made sixteen saves, achieving a 76% save rate in forty-eight minutes. Gananda`s top scorers, Mason Groh (three goals, two assists) and Jase Smith (two goals, three assists), contributed all five goals for their team, while goalie Nick Falso recorded fourteen saves with a 52% save rate.
Livonia-Avon-Geneseo demonstrated balanced scoring throughout, adding four goals in the final quarter. Notably, freshman Will Schweitzer tallied his first varsity goal in the first quarter. Gananda saw a milestone as senior Alex Galka hit five hundred and one career faceoff wins with twelve successful draws during the game.
Livonia-Avon-Geneseo now looks forward to hosting Geneva on Tuesday, April 1, while Gananda prepares to host Marcus Whitman on Wednesday, April 2.
